After their delicious lunch, the two dragons had fun until night fell.

Gladis finished preparing her things for her move to the Masters' headquarters to begin her training as a postulant. And at dawn, she said goodbye to her parents and went with Ashes to the Capital.

"Not so fast!" Ashes called the dragoness who was far ahead of him "Remember I'm not very good at flying yet, worse if it's at this height!"

One of Ashes' main fears was being elevated to a great height. Now that he could fly, his great fear now was falling and getting seriously injured.

"Sorry!" She said while she smiled. She slowed her down and positioned herself next to Ashes. "It's a little while to go. Let's descend."

Gladis descended to the ground

Ashes hovered in the air and slowly descended. It took him several minutes for his scaled feet to touch the grass on the ground.

The ice dragoness and the shadow dragon walked for several minutes until they reached the great walls of the city known as Capital, where all the races of the continent coexist.

[Note: These walls are more than twenty meters high]

They reached the great gate in the wall, where they were blocked by the spears of two silver-armored soldiers: a wolf and a dragon.

"Names and reason for entry." The wolf ordered.

"Gladis Silverstal, I am a postulant for Master." Gladis responded to the order.

"Ashes... Only Ashes. I come at the request of Master Senka." Ashes responded trying to fight his nerves from seeing the weapons of the two guards.

"You can pass."

The guards parted their spears and let the pair of dragons pass.

If with only one town Ashes was surprised, here in the capital he multiplied that by hundreds of times. He went blank trying to process how wonderful the sight was.

Gladis clapped him on the back to bring him back to reality.

"Then I'll show you the city. Let's go!" Gladis then pulled the gray dragon next to her by the arm.

Upon arrival, Master Senka met them at the headquarters gate. She gave them a formal welcome and guided them. She took Gladis to what would be her new room during her stay and then she took Ashes to another room.

"Did the Grandmaster accept the request?" Ashes asked Master Senka.

The dragoness fell silent and opened a large door, revealing a circular platform in the middle of the room.

Ashes were confused at the entrance to the room. He only saw Master Senka walking up onto the platform.

"The Grandmaster accepted my request, but on one condition!" She raised her voice "If you want to be here and become my student, get on the platform and prove yourself with me! Show the strength of your will!"

Ashes gulped. His body was telling him to step back from Master Senka's imposing presence. He took a step forward and walked onto the platform.

A smile formed on the dragoness's scaled face.

Ashes made a basic combat pose. He had only slightly raised his fists.

"Let's get started!"

With just a blink of an eye, Ashes had lost sight of Master Senka.

"¡ARGH-!"

The dragoness had used her tail to grab Ashes by the neck. The gray dragon was trying desperately to break out of Master Senka's grasp, but it only won for the tail to put even more pressure on his neck.

"What happened to those pleas that night ?!" She claimed him while she suffocated him "Didn't you want to be strong ?! Prove it!"

With what little strength Ashes had, he managed to bite into Master Senka's tail. She felt an electric current all over her back, similar to a cat stepping on the tail, and got her to get away from him.

Ashes fell to his knees as he tried to catch the breath.

"I can't even blink!" Ashes thought "Concentrate. I must use my element to move forward. It may not be more than normal breath, but I must use it as a distraction."

Ashes stood up to his feet, and a trail of black smoke billowed from his snout. He ran straight towards the black dragoness, who was already waiting for the attack.

Ashes released the toxic breath of the shadow element as a distraction and slid across the floor. He then tried to make Master Senka lose her balance by hitting her right leg, but what he did not count is that the dragoness already had that provided. She grabbed Ashes and threw him back to his starting position.

"Fire against fire won't work. Attempting to attack another shadow dragon with the toxic breath is useless." Master Senka clarified.

"Tch." Ashes complained.

The only thing he had learned had been ineffective.

"Then what will you do?" She asked him "Staying there on the ground being a mere spectator?"

Ashes stood up and tried to ram Master Senka, but she with a single blow from her tail managed to push the gray dragon away.

Over, over and over Ashes got up and tried to attack, but each time he was driven off by the blows of the black dragoness.

His dragon legs were shaking, but he still stood. His body was full of slight bruises, but a weak body like him hurt too much.

Master Senka was standing with her arms crossed. The only damage that could be visualized were the marks of Ashes' teeth on her tail, this due to the bite that he made to save himself from her.

"He has proven to be persistent ..." thought the black dragoness "He has gotten up about twenty times and was knocked down the same amount. His body will collapse if he takes one more step."

She was startled by the scream of effort the gray dragon let out as it charged a new attack. She thought that if he took one more step he would collapse and she was almost right.

Ashes collapsed a step before reaching the dragoness.

"I'll take him with the medic."

The black-scaled dragoness lifted Ashes's unconscious body and carried it to a room not far from where they stood.

Inside that room was a whitish-furred wolfish female in nurse's clothes.

"Slena, can you ease his blows?" Master Senka asked the female wolf.

"Right away, Miss Senka. Lay him down on the bed." The female wolf said politely.

The black dragoness left Ashes on the bed and withdrew from the infirmary.

As she closed the door, she heard a voice calling her name. It was Gladis, who had already finished fixing her room, and went to find Ashes.

"Where is Ashes? I assume you are not in that room, his presentation in front of the other Masters has been finished.

"Yes." The shadow element dragon replied "He's in here. When he wakes up, tell him he approved."
